The lyrics of Punch Brothers’ “Dark Days” appear to describe a couple’s love living under the shadow of danger and oppression. The singer addresses his mother initially, asking her to listen to his heart, to hear it beating. The following lines “Just as one beat ends, another starts/You can hear no matter where you are” speak of a continuous, ever-beating heart that cannot be silenced. The singer then addresses his sister, asking her to “hide their love away from the evil they both know”. This could be a reference to societal norms that reject non-heterosexual relationships, forcing these types of relationships to be hidden away.
The lines “Our love will see us through these dark, dark days, sister/Til it lights the way back home…” imply that the love between the two people can help them overcome the harsh realities of their situation. This love is powerful enough to “Turn the whole world upside down/Shake it ‘til the sky falls to the ground”. The singer urges his sister to keep their love “hidden away” because by doing so, they can protect themselves in a world where they are not accepted. Love becomes a refuge and a sanctuary. Overall, “Dark Days” is a poignant commentary on the power of love in the face of adversity.
